Elevate your DIY IoT projects with Button Fi, the most intuitive Bluetooth Low Energy (BLE) controller designed specifically for ESP32, ESP32-C3, and Arduino. Whether you are a maker, engineer, or student, manage your hardware with professional-grade precision.
Key Features:
Seamless BLE Connection: Fast and stable pairing with ESP32-C3 Mini and other Bluetooth LE modules.
Smart PWM Control: Adjust brightness or speed with a smooth slider (0-9 values).
Real-time Sensor Monitoring: Receive and parse JSON data from your hardware instantly.
Customizable UI: Add multiple devices, assign unique tags, and use custom icons for your setup.
Modern Design: Neumorphic Soft UI for a premium controlling experience.
Optimized for Makers:
Works perfectly with Arduino IDE and PlatformIO. Use our standardized JSON data model to monitor multiple sensors like LDR, DHT11, or Potentiometers in one single dashboard.
📶 WiFi & API Setup
Configure your ESP32's WiFi credentials and API key directly from the app via Bluetooth. No need to edit code — just connect, open the WiFi setup dialog, enter your SSID, password, and optional API key, and send. Your device will connect to your network instantly.
Latest Version
1.0.0Uploaded by
Nikhil Kumar
Requires Android
Android 7.0+
Category
Free Tools AppContent Rating
Everyone
Security Report
Check Now
Report
Flag as inappropriateLast updated on May 21, 2026
Easy Wi-Fi setup added for esp32.